Click the chart, and then click the Chart Design tab. Click Add Chart Element > Legend. To change the position of the legend, choose Right, Top, Left, or Bottom. To change the format of the legend, click More Legend Options, and then make the format changes that you want.
Select your chart in Excel, and click Design > Select Data. Click on the legend name you want to change in the Select Data Source dialog box, and click Edit. Note: You can update Legend Entries and Axis Label names from this view, and multiple Edit options might be available.

Edit legend entries in the Select Data Source dialog box Click the chart that displays the legend entries that you want to edit. ... On the Design tab, in the Data group, click Select Data. In the Select Data Source dialog box, in the Legend Entries (Series) box, select the legend entry that you want to change. Click Edit.
Reverse order of items in an Excel chart legend Right click the chart, and click Select Data in the right-clicking menu. ... In the Select Data Source dialog box, please go to the Legend Entries (Series) section, select the first legend (Jan in my case), and click the Move Down button to move it to the bottom.
Change axis labels in a chart Right-click the category labels you want to change, and click Select Data. In the Horizontal (Category) Axis Labels box, click Edit. In the Axis label range box, enter the labels you want to use, separated by commas.
In the Select Data Source dialog box, in the Legend Entries (Series) box, click the data series that you want to change the order of. Click the Move Up or Move Down arrows to move the data series to the position that you want.
Right-click the trendline. In the pop-up menu choose Format Trendline. In the dialog box that appears, choose the Options tab. Under Trendline name, select Custom and fill in the new name.
In a PivotTable, click the small arrow next to Row Labels and Column Labels cells. Click a field in the row or column you want to sort. on Row Labels or Column Labels, and then click the sort option you want. To sort data in ascending or descending order, click Sort A to Z or Sort Z to A.
Excel automatically assigns a name to the trendline, but you can change it. In the Format Trendline dialog box, in the Trendline Options category, under Trendline Name, click Custom, and then type a name in the Custom box.
